Have a Wish Worth Dying For? Netflix's First Korean YA Horror Series 'If Wishes Could Kill' Premieres April 24

Be careful what you wish for - especially on an app. Netflix has set April 24 as the global premiere date of If Wishes Could Kill, its first Korean YA horror series, and unveiled the teaser trailer and poster. Centered on a wish-granting app called Girigo that demands a deadly price, the series blends school-life drama with occult chills and a rising young cast. While delivering suspense, occult elements and the dread of an inescapable countdown, If Wishes Could Kill focuses also on friendship, growth and emotional bonds, as much as it does on scares.

Set at Seorin High School, If Wishes Could Kill follows five friends - Yoo Se-ah (Jeon So-young), Lim Na-ri (Kang Mi-na), Kim Geon-woo (Baek Sun-ho), Kang Ha-joon (Hyun Woo-seok), and Choi Hyeong-wook (Lee Hyo-je) - whose ordinary days are shattered when their wishes start coming true under terrifying conditions. Director Park Youn-seo, who previously served as second unit director on Kingdom Season 2 and co-directed Moving, helms the series with a script by Park Joong-seop.

The newly released teaser focuses on atmosphere and unease, offering a glimpse of the friends' descent into the curse of Girigo. Beginning with Hyeong-wook running at Se-ah in the middle of class with an ominous timer ticking, the teaser trailer shows teens recording their wishes and sending them through the Girigo app, only to be thrown into chaos and horror.

If Wishes Could Kill follows in the footsteps of Netflix's commitment to backing up-and-coming talent, as well as expanding the range of its Korean series lineup - from romantic comedies and revenge thrillers to its first YA horror story.

If Wishes Could Kill premieres April 24, only on Netflix.
